Italian plum trees are self-fertile and have a later ripening season than most plum trees. Italian plum fruit is commonly oblong or egg-shaped with smooth, deep-purple skin, covered in cloudy patches of powder blue. Italian plum trees begin bearing fruit after around 3-6 years, and they are typically ready for harvest around late August or early September if planted in spring, taking around 180-200 days to ripen. Its important to note that Italian plum trees also require between 800 and 1,000 chill hours throughout winter (the accumulated hours when temps stay below 45F). Thank you Raintree! Italian plum trees normally flower around late spring, sending out small and mildly fragrant five-petaled white blossoms. In the 1920's, the Oregon market expanded, particularly around the Willamette Valley where the Italian Prune Plum was the fruit of choice for both local consumption and export. Thought to have originated around 2,000 years ago in Eastern Europe, this hybrid of the Wild Plum is currently thought to be a 6x cross of Prunus cerasifera, most likely an example of natural selection and human selection working together to evolve a new species, Prunus domestica. Italian plum trees are native to a dry coastal region of the Mediterranean, so these tend to grow best in temperate areas of the western US specifically in USDA Grow Zones 4-9. If your plum tree hasnt been subjected to the required chill hours, then fruit production is limited due to an irregular or late blooming period. The Italian Plum tree can grow to a mature height of 15-20 feet and a mature width of 12-20 feet. Stanley plum trees produce dark blue fruit with a mostly oblong shape and require at least 700 chill hours to break dormancy in spring. If there is still no fruit appearing on your well-cared-for, healthy Italian plum tree, expert growers at Toronto Master Gardeners advise planting a different European plum tree variety nearby to encourage fruit and waiting another year or two to see if fruit sets.. The Stanley prune plum is a cultivar of the Italian plum tree and was originally developed in Geneva in 1926. The Italian plum tree has a drooping, spreading canopy that is thick with elliptical medium- to dark-green leaves with toothed edges. Japanese plum variety. The ideal time to plant an Italian plum tree is in early spring or alternatively in fall if the soil is moist and conditions are mild.
